What does an Audit Associate do?
Our Audit & Assurance department is the largest of our service offerings at Azets, with many clients of varying sizes across a broad range of industries.
The service we provide has a meaningful impact not only on our clients and the communities we serve, but also the wider business and audit community.
As an Audit Associate, you will play a key part in the success of our Audit & Assurance department. This will begin with you building your auditing skills and knowledge by providing assistance on statutory audits, which will involve applying your expanding technical knowledge to real life scenarios, problem solving, analysing data and presenting your findings.
Role
This role will involve a combination of working in the local office and at client premises. Collaboration with fellow associates, audit seniors, managers and partners will be an essential part of your role. The tasks you can expect to work on with the team will evolve and develop over time, but in the first year of your role you can expect to be involved in the following:
Your responsibilities
- Attending internal audit planning meetings
- Working with clients to gain an understanding of their business and internal processes to aid planning for audit testing
- Performing regular audit testing to provide assurance over financial statements
- Using our audit technologies to analyse client financial information, checking for areas of risk and error
- Reviewing financial statements prepared either by the client or Azets team
- Communicating regularly and effectively with clients, both in person and virtually
- Sending queries to clients to provide evidence of amounts and reconciling them with expectations
- Scheduling regular catch-ups with both the client and your team to ensure you are working towards the audit signing deadline
- Communicating with your seniors when there is a difference between evidence provided by the client and data stated on the financial statement
